CrawlJobs Logo

Front-End Developer (Angular)

Egypt, Cairo · Job Posted March 05, 2026
Apply Position
Job Link Share

Job Description

Front-End Developer (Angular) Join The Elites

Job Responsibility

  • Develop responsive and user-friendly web applications
  • Collaborate with backend teams to integrate APIs and deliver seamless functionality
  • Write clean, maintainable, and scalable code following best practices
  • Troubleshoot, debug, and optimize applications for performance and security
  • Ensure cross-browser and cross-platform compatibility
  • Participate in code reviews, technical documentation, and knowledge sharing
  • Analyze code changes and recommend improvements for maintainability and scalability
  • Apply logical and creative problem-solving to deliver effective technical solutions
  • Work independently and within a team in a fast-paced, deadline-driven environment

Requirements

  • 2+ years of experience in the frontend development field
  • Bachelor’s degree in Computer Science, Engineering, or a related subject
  • FinTech / Financial sector experience is preferable
  • Experienced Frontend Developer with knowledge in web framework-based development and internet technologies
  • Strong knowledge of OOP, Design Patterns, Data Structure, and Algorithms
  • Hands-on experience with: TypeScript, HTML5, CSS3, SASS, Bootstrap, Angular, JavaScript, Git, Maven, DevOps, Jenkins, SonarQube
  • Knowledge of Git, Jira
  • Strong understanding of Responsive Design and mobile website development
  • Proficiency in package management tools (NPM)
  • Understanding of UI rendering optimization, caching, bundling, performance optimization, security, and SEO
  • Experience in designing and writing modular and reusable components
  • Familiarity with PWA, APIs, REST, JSON, and test-driven development (TDD)

Nice to have

FinTech / Financial sector experience is preferable

Looking for more opportunities?

Search for other job offers that match your skills and interests.

Similar Jobs for

Front-End Developer (Angular)

8 matching positions

New

Senior Front-End Angular Developer

We are seeking a highly skilled and experienced Senior Front End Developer with ...
Location
Location
India , Pune
Salary
Salary:
Not provided
https://www.citi.com/ Logo
Citi
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 8+ years of overall experience in front-end development
  • Strong proficiency in Angular (latest versions preferred)
  • Expertise in HTML5, CSS3, JavaScript, and TypeScript
  • Experience working with Node.js and modern development workflows
  • Hands-on experience in building responsive and scalable web applications
  • Strong understanding of REST APIs and integration
  • Familiarity with version control systems like Git
  • Excellent problem-solving, analytical, and debugging skills
  • Strong communication and collaboration skills
  • Bachelor's or Master's degree in Computer Science, Engineering, or a related field
Job Responsibility
Job Responsibility
  • Design, develop, and maintain high-performance, scalable, and responsive web applications using Angular (latest versions)
  • Collaborate with cross-functional teams including backend developers, UX/UI designers, and product managers to deliver high-quality solutions
  • Develop reusable UI components and ensure the best possible performance, quality, and responsiveness of applications
  • Implement clean, maintainable, and efficient code using best practices
  • Integrate frontend components with RESTful APIs and backend services
  • Optimize applications for maximum speed, scalability, and responsiveness
  • Troubleshoot and debug complex issues across the stack
  • Participate in code reviews, technical discussions, and mentoring junior developers
  • Stay up-to-date with emerging frontend technologies and industry trends
  • Fulltime
Read More
Arrow Right

Senior Angular Front-end Developer

We are looking for a Senior Front-end Software Engineer to join the 3Shape Accou...
Location
Location
Denmark , Copenhagen
Salary
Salary:
Not provided
3shape.com Logo
3Shape
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 7+ years of software development experience, including 2+ years proven experience with Angular
  • understanding of RxJS, state management, and the latest framework features (e.g., Signals, Standalone Components)
  • Strong expertise with web-based development using HTML, CSS, TypeScript, JavaScript
  • Strong knowledge of OOP, SOLID principles and design patterns
  • Understanding of the memory management
  • Passion for new technologies, and empathy for users
  • Strong collaboration and communication skills and good in written and spoken English
Job Responsibility
Job Responsibility
  • Build the next generation Account portal experience for 3Shape customers
  • contribute to product architecture, core components, environment setup, and technical investigations
  • expand code coverage through unit, integration, and automated UI testing
  • Fulltime
Read More
Arrow Right

Senior Front-end Developer (Angular)

The Senior Front-End Developer will play a crucial role in developing and mainta...
Location
Location
Romania , Cluj
Salary
Salary:
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Informatics or similar field of study or equivalent working experience is required
  • Minimum 5 years of experience as a Frontend Developer
  • Strong expertise in Angular (modern versions), including observables, promises, RxJS, standalone components, Jasmine/Karma for testing, and UI frameworks such as Bootstrap and Angular Material
  • Experience with component libraries like Angular Material, possibly XDS
  • Familiarity with state management solutions, mandatory NGRX
  • Very good English communication skills, with the ability to collaborate effectively with both technical and non-technical teams
  • Strong analytical, problem-solving, and debugging skills, with the ability to work in a fast-paced, solution-oriented environment
  • A great teammate who thrives in a collaborative and Agile environment
  • Excellent command of both spoken and written English
Job Responsibility
Job Responsibility
  • Development and maintenance of frontend software applications
  • Development and integration of technological components and connection requirements
  • Write well designed, testable, efficient code
  • Discussing technical solutions with clients and providing innovative new ideas to solutions
  • Contribute to technical documentation, including instructional guides, pitch materials, and detailed technical specifications
  • Work closely with Agile Scrum teams, adhering to Agile principles and processes for efficient delivery
What we offer
What we offer
  • Smooth integration and a supportive mentor
  • Pick your working style: choose from Remote, Hybrid or Office work opportunities
  • Projects have different working hours to suit your needs
  • Sponsored certifications, trainings and top e-learning platforms
  • Private Health Insurance
  • Individual coaching sessions or joining our accredited Coaching School
  • Epic parties or themed events
  • Fulltime
Read More
Arrow Right

Senior Front-end Developer (Angular)

The Senior Front-End Developer will be responsible for developing and maintainin...
Location
Location
Romania , Cluj
Salary
Salary:
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Bachelor’s degree in Informatics or similar field of study or equivalent working experience is required
  • Minimum 5 years of experience as a Frontend Developer
  • Strong expertise in Angular (modern versions), including observables, promises, RxJS, standalone components, Jasmine/Karma for testing, and UI frameworks such as Bootstrap and Angular Material
  • Experience with component libraries like Angular Material, possibly XDS
  • Familiarity with state management solutions, mandatory NGRX
  • Very good English communication skills, with the ability to collaborate effectively with both technical and non-technical teams
  • Strong analytical, problem-solving, and debugging skills, with the ability to work in a fast-paced, solution-oriented environment
  • A great teammate who thrives in a collaborative and Agile environment
  • Excellent command of both spoken and written English
Job Responsibility
Job Responsibility
  • Development and maintenance of frontend software applications
  • Development and integration of technological components and connection requirements
  • Write well designed, testable, efficient code
  • Discussing technical solutions with clients and providing innovative new ideas to solutions
  • Contribute to technical documentation, including instructional guides, pitch materials, and detailed technical specifications
  • Work closely with Agile Scrum teams, adhering to Agile principles and processes for efficient delivery
What we offer
What we offer
  • Smooth integration and a supportive mentor
  • Choose from Remote, Hybrid or Office work opportunities
  • Projects have different working hours to suit your needs
  • Sponsored certifications, trainings and top e-learning platforms
  • Private Health Insurance
  • Individual coaching sessions or accredited Coaching School
  • Epic parties or themed events
  • Fulltime
Read More
Arrow Right

Middle Front-End (Angular) Developer

We’re looking for a Middle Full-Stack Developer to join our team and contribute ...
Location
Location
Ukraine
Salary
Salary:
Not provided
inoxoft.com Logo
Inoxoft
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 3+ years of experience working as a Front-End (Angular) Developer
  • Strong experience with Angular2+
  • Experience with Angular Material, Bootstrap, SCSS and RxJS (or similar frameworks)
  • Practical experience using Cursor or GitHub Copilot in daily development workflow
  • Ability to transform business needs into technical/programming requirements
  • Good communication and analytical skills
  • Good teamwork and collaboration skills
  • Upper-Intermediate level of English
Job Responsibility
Job Responsibility
  • Following and improving project conventions (architecture approach, code style, best practices)
  • Following and suggesting improvements for the existing project processes, methodologies, and guidelines
  • Estimation of tasks and functions and fit with own estimates
  • Creating and updating project documentation (technical and functional)
  • Setup and maintenance of project environments
  • Negotiation/explanation of technical questions and requirements with the clients
  • Participation in technical interviews with clients
  • Guide, consult, and make advice to team members regarding the — delivery of assigned tasks
  • Contribute to employees’ growth by providing tech feedback and setting tech goals
  • Conduct project-related tech interviews for external candidates
What we offer
What we offer
  • Flexible working hours
  • 25 paid days off and 10 sick/medical leaves
  • Additional paid days off for personal events like marriage and childbirth
  • Maternity/Paternity leaves
  • Skills Evaluations and promotions are based on Corporate Matrix
  • Discount program
  • Self-development budget per year
  • Referral bonuses
  • Corporate events and gifts
  • Learning events and mentorship opportunities
Read More
Arrow Right

Senior Front-end Developer (Angular/TypeScript)

You will join the cross-functional "Account" team to work on new Angular service...
Location
Location
Ukraine , Kyiv
Salary
Salary:
Not provided
3shape.com Logo
3Shape
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• 7+ years of software development experience
  • Proven 2+ years of experience with Angular understanding of RxJS, state management, and the latest framework features (e.g., Signals, Standalone Components)
  • Strong expertise with web-based development using HTML, CSS, TypeScript, JavaScript
  • Hands on experience with CI/CD pipelines (Docker, Azure DevOps, etc.) and an interest in migrating to GitHub Actions
  • Strong knowledge of OOP, SOLID principles and design patterns
  • English level - Upper-Intermediate and above
  • Understanding of the memory management
  • Passion for new technologies, and empathy for users
  • Ownership mindset — you drive things to completion and take responsibility for outcomes, not just tasks
  • Familiar with Scrum or another agile framework
Job Responsibility
Job Responsibility
  • Develop front-end features using Angular and Angular Material within the 3Shape ecosystem
  • Contribute to product architecture, core components, environment setup, and technical investigations
  • Collaborate with UX/UI designer and backend engineers to deliver integrated solutions
  • Follow and improve development practices, including code reviews, unit testing, and process optimization
  • Use GitHub Copilot and Claude Code for everyday work
  • Deliver high-quality, resilient products
  • Expand code coverage through unit, integration, and automated UI testing
  • Participate in Agile ceremonies and support a collaborative, proactive team culture
What we offer
What we offer
  • 24 working days of annual vacation
  • medical insurance
  • paid sick leaves and child sick leaves
  • maternity and paternity leaves
  • breakfasts and lunches in the office
  • good working conditions in a comfortable office in UNIT.City
  • a parking lot with free spaces for employees
  • occasional business trips to Western Europe
  • Fulltime
Read More
Arrow Right

Front-end Developer

We are looking for a Front-end Developer to join a pharma project and support th...
Location
Location
Czechia , Prague
Salary
Salary:
Not provided
algoteque.com Logo
Algoteque
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• Strong proficiency in JavaScript and TypeScript
  • Hands-on experience with Angular and/or AngularJS, Vue.js
  • Familiarity with Angular Material for UI component development
  • Understanding of responsive design and modern UI/UX principles
  • Strong analytical and problem-solving skills
Job Responsibility
Job Responsibility
  • Design and develop user-friendly interfaces for scientific and experimental workflows
  • Build dynamic and responsive web applications using modern JavaScript frameworks
  • Develop UI components for capturing reaction conditions, workflow steps, and experimental outputs
  • Integrate frontend applications with backend services via REST APIs
  • Collaborate with scientists, backend developers, and product teams to translate requirements into functional solutions
  • Ensure efficient visualization and handling of complex datasets
  • Optimize application performance, responsiveness, and usability
  • Maintain code quality through testing, best practices, and code reviews
  • Support deployment and integration activities in AWS-hosted environments
  • Fulltime
Read More
Arrow Right

Front-end Developer

They say we are the notes that turn silence into a symphony. In fact, we are a g...
Location
Location
Romania , Cluj
Salary
Salary:
Not provided
nttdata.com Logo
NTT DATA
Expiration Date
Until further notice
Flip Icon
Requirements
Requirements
  • A University degree or advanced diploma in a software engineering-related discipline, preferably in Computer Science, or equivalent experience.
  • Minimum 3 years of professional experience as a Front‑End Developer in enterprise environments
  • Solid knowledge of HTML, CSS, and JavaScript
  • Hands‑on experience with jQuery
  • Experience integrating front‑end solutions with Java‑based backends, including: Working with Thymeleaf (e.g. sending and setting variables) and Consuming REST APIs from backend services
  • Basic understanding of Spring Boot concepts, including exposure to Spring Security
  • Knowledge of relational databases, particularly MySQL
  • Basic understanding of token‑based authentication mechanisms such as JWT and secure handling of tokens
  • Experience with Git and version control best practices
  • Hands‑on experience with CI/CD pipelines, including: Build, test, and deployment automation, Branching strategies and pull request workflows
Job Responsibility
Job Responsibility
  • Design, develop, and maintain enterprise user interfaces using: Thymeleaf-based server-side rendered templates and Angular-based client-side components
  • Implement UI logic using HTML, CSS, JavaScript, and jQuery
  • Work closely with Java‑based backend services to integrate UI and business logic
  • Consume REST APIs from backend services
  • Support secure UI integration patterns, including token‑based authentication mechanisms
  • Contribute to build, deployment, and release processes within CI/CD pipelines
  • Ensure UI quality, maintainability, and consistency across environments
  • Support the operation of applications in cloud environments, particularly Microsoft Azure
  • Act as a technical coordination point between front‑end development and: 3rd‑level support teams, Backend developers, DevOps engineers
  • Collaborate directly with customer‑side stakeholders, including: Application Managers, Product Owners
What we offer
What we offer
  • Smooth integration and a supportive mentor
  • Pick your working style: choose from Remote, Hybrid or Office work opportunities
  • Early bird or night owl? Our projects have different working hours to suit your needs
  • Sharpen your tech skills with our sponsored certifications, trainings and top e-learning platforms
  • Private Health Insurance – it’s custom-made for you
  • Attend individual coaching sessions or go one step further by joining our accredited Coaching School
  • Make the most of our epic parties or themed events – they’re lovingly designed for our people and their families
  • Fulltime
Read More
Arrow Right